Something we wanted to check on.
Monk is growing and seems healthy and generally happy. He's often properly anti-social but has never gaped or hissed at us. We don't overhandle him at all, and he's in a good intermediate-sized cage with lots of room and cover for his current size. It's been a long, cold Canadian winter this year, so we've been careful with his environment (humidity and temp, etc...).
SO, his cage is in a large south-facing window which he loves. we'll find him catching rays coming through the window sometimes.
recently, however, he's begun to regularly want out of his cage. as soon as we pop the door open to feed him he'll slither over and up onto the top of his cage.
then he'll sit on the cage-top and stand in the window and look outside for a half-hour or so before he'll permit us to put him back inside. sometimes he'll even take a relaxed walk up and down my arms (and head) before he strolls back into his cage.
as i said we think his environmental conditions are correct, and he seems otherwise healthy: is this okay? it doesn't seem like normal cham behaviour as we've seen it described here and elsewhere.
